What is the MAP Test? The MAP test is a state-aligned computerized adaptive assessment that provides accurate, useful information about student achievement and growth.

MAP for Primary Grade 1 Uses headphones Screening Tests Diagnostic Tests Adaptive Reading and Math MAP for Primary Grade 1 Uses headphones Screening Tests Diagnostic Tests Adaptive Reading and Math MAP Grades 2nd - 5th Screening Tests Adaptive Reading Language Math Science Available

Why did we decide to bring MAP to TES? To diagnose the instructional needs of students and to measure student growth over time.
